Pullman

Top choice


This casual industrial space is easily Glenwood Springs' hippest hangout, with bare filament bulbs hanging over the tables and an open kitchen in the back. Dishes tend to have a creative twist, landing somewhere between modern American (farro salad with kale, queso fresco and cranberries) and upmarket Italian (butternut-squash agnolotti).
